Good news about US Steel

US Steel has decided to scrap plans to halt operations at its Granite City Works facility in Illinois.

The decision comes after the company faced pressure from customers and lawmakers to keep the plant open.

This move will prevent the loss of over 2,000 jobs and will ensure that the facility can continue operations.

US Steel plans to invest in the facility in order to make it more competitive in the global market.

This decision is a positive development for both the company and the local community.

Real Estate Snapshot for Monroe County

Here’s a Real Estate Snapshot for Monroe County, Illinois (as of late summer / early fall 2025):

 


🏠 Key Market Metrics

Metric Value / Trend Notes
Typical / Average Home Value ~$324,900 The Zillow “home value index” is around this mark, up ~6.5% year‑over‑year. Zillow
Median Sale Price ~$344,900 From recent Redfin data; this is down ~6.5% compared to the same period last year. Redfin
Median Listing Price ~$335,000 Realtor.com reports this for August 2025, showing a drop ~16.7% year‑over‑year. Realtor
Days on Market / Time to Pending ~7 days to pending listings Homes are moving reasonably quick. Zillow+1
Sales Volume / Activity Moderate, somewhat declining Around 29 homes sold in August (vs 31 same month last year) in Redfin data. Redfin
Price per Square Foot ~$166 per sq ft According to Redfin; this is down from last year. Redfin

 

⚙️ Trends & Insights

  • Price pressures easing: While average values are up (per Zillow), the median sale price and listing prices are showing year‑over‑year declines. This suggests some softening on what buyers are willing / able to pay.
  • Fast sales: Homes still go pending quickly (≈ 6‑7 days) on average, indicating demand remains for well‑priced homes.
  • Inventory & supply: There’s some volatility; fewer sales in certain months compared to the prior year. But overall, supply seems constrained in many segments.
  • Affordability & taxes: Median home values and property taxes are significant factors. The county has a high homeownership rate.

·         Median home value in 2023 was about $265,600, with a homeownership rate of ~83.8%.
